ORA-600 [4000] [a]相关bug

ORA-600 [4000 ] [a]一般是这样的报错格式,其中[a] Undo segment number,类似错误主要bug以及对应的修复版本列表

Bug Fixed Description
26966120 18.18, 18.3, 19.1 PDML workload reports ORA-7445 [kdmsfree] / ORA-00600 [4000]
16761566 11.2.0.3.9, 11.2.0.3.BP22, 11.2.0.4, 12.1.0.2, 12.2.0.1 Instance fails to start with ORA-600 [4000] [usn#]
13910190 11.2.0.3.BP15, 11.2.0.4, 12.1.0.1 ORA-600 [4000] from plugged in tablespace in Exadata
37173201 Hitting ORA-600 [4000] during shutdown
36440495 19.26 SECURE FILE LOB CAUSING ORA-00600:[4000]
34547607 19.23, 23.4 [TXN MGMT LOCAL] ORA-600 [ktugct: corruption detected] w/ Compression & RAC DB Instances Crash
32800248 19.24, 23.4 DB:DISTRIB: Avoid ORA-600[4000]/ORA-600[4097] in the DB background RECO scenario.
35143304 19.24 consider converting ORA-600 [4000] to pdb-specific assert or soft assert
33343993 19.16 Convert ORA-600 [4000] to PDB Specific Assert and Crash Only the Affected PDB
32156194 19.12 ORA-600 [25027] during the select on x$ktcxb
32765471 aim:ORA-600 [4000] – kccpb_sanity_check
23030488 18.1 ORA-00600 [4000] During First Open of PDB After Undo Mode Switch
22610979 18.1 ORA-00600 [4000] On DB Close of STANDBY Due to MMON Process
21770222 12.2.0.1 ORA-600: [4000] in CDB
21379969 12.2.0.1 ORA-00600 [4000] after a tablespace is transported and plugged into another DB
20427315 12.2.0.1 ORA-600 [4000] While Performing DMLs In Freelist Segment
20407770 12.2.0.1 ORA-00600 [4000] error in CDB and DDL operations in PDBs
19352922 12.2.0.1 IMC: ORA-600[4000] may occur on HCC block
14741727 11.2.0.2.9, 11.2.0.2.BP19, 11.2.0.3.BP12, 11.2.0.3.BP13, 11.2.0.4, 12.1.0.1 Fixes for bug 12326708 and 14624146 can cause problems – backout fix
12619529 11.2.0.3.BP18, 11.2.0.4, 12.1.0.1 ORA-600[kdsgrp1] from SELECT on plugged in tablespace with FLASHBACK
10425010 11.2.0.3, 12.1.0.1 Stale data blocks may be returned by Exadata FlashCache
9145541 11.1.0.7.4, 11.2.0.1.2, 11.2.0.2, 12.1.0.1 OERI[25027]/OERI[4097]/OERI[4000]/ORA-1555 in plugged datafile after CREATE CONTROLFILE in 11g
12353983 11.2.0.1 ORA-600 [4000] with XA in RAC
7687856 11.2.0.1 ORA-600 [4000] from DML on transported ASSM tablespace
2917441 11.1.0.6 OERI [4000] during startup
3115733 9.2.0.5, 10.1.0.2 OERI[4000] / index corruption can occur during index coalesce
2959556 9.2.0.5, 10.1.0.2 STARTUP after an ORA-701 fails with OERI[4000]
1371820 8.1.7.4, 9.0.1.4, 9.2.0.1 OERI:4506 / OERI:4000 possible against transported tablespace
434596 7.3.4.2, 8.0.3.0 ORA-600[4000] from altering storage of BOOTSTRAP$

如何判断数据文件是否处于begin backup状态

在数据库恢复中,经常会遇到由于某种原因对数据库执行了begin backup,但是没有执行end backup,然后导致库无法启动的例子,那么怎么判断当前的库是存在这种情况呢?有两种方法可以对其进行判断:
1. 通过查询v$backup表来确认

SQL> select * from v$version;

BANNER
--------------------------------------------------------------------------------
Oracle Database 11g Enterprise Edition Release 11.2.0.4.0 - 64bit Production
PL/SQL Release 11.2.0.4.0 - Production
CORE    11.2.0.4.0      Production
TNS for Linux: Version 11.2.0.4.0 - Production
NLSRTL Version 11.2.0.4.0 - Production

SQL> select * from v$backup;

     FILE# STATUS                CHANGE# TIME
---------- ------------------ ---------- ------------
         1 NOT ACTIVE         1.1210E+12 09-FEB-25
         2 NOT ACTIVE         1.1210E+12 04-JAN-25
         3 NOT ACTIVE         1.1210E+12 09-FEB-25
         4 NOT ACTIVE         1.1210E+12 09-FEB-25

SQL> alter tablespace users begin backup;

Tablespace altered.

SQL>  select * from v$backup;

     FILE# STATUS                CHANGE# TIME
---------- ------------------ ---------- ------------
         1 NOT ACTIVE         1.1210E+12 09-FEB-25
         2 NOT ACTIVE         1.1210E+12 04-JAN-25
         3 NOT ACTIVE         1.1210E+12 09-FEB-25
         4 ACTIVE             1.1210E+12 09-FEB-25

SQL>  alter tablespace users end backup;

Tablespace altered.

SQL> select * from v$backup;

     FILE# STATUS                CHANGE# TIME
---------- ------------------ ---------- ------------
         1 NOT ACTIVE         1.1210E+12 09-FEB-25
         2 NOT ACTIVE         1.1210E+12 04-JAN-25
         3 NOT ACTIVE         1.1210E+12 09-FEB-25
         4 NOT ACTIVE         1.1210E+12 09-FEB-25

v$backup.status=’ACTIVE’表示该文件处于begin backup状态

2. 通过bbed查看kcvfh.kcvfhsta值
确认所有数据文件都没有处于begin backup状态

SQL> select * from v$backup;

     FILE# STATUS                CHANGE# TIME
---------- ------------------ ---------- ------------
         1 NOT ACTIVE         1.1210E+12 09-FEB-25
         2 NOT ACTIVE         1.1210E+12 04-JAN-25
         3 NOT ACTIVE         1.1210E+12 09-FEB-25
         4 NOT ACTIVE         1.1210E+12 09-FEB-25

list内容列表

[oracle@iZbp11c0qyuuo1gr7j98upZ ~]$ cat /home/oracle/list.txt 
         1 /u01/app/oracle/oradata/xifenfei/system01.dbf
         2 /u01/app/oracle/oradata/xifenfei/sysaux01.dbf
         3 /u01/app/oracle/oradata/xifenfei/undotbs01.dbf
         4 /u01/app/oracle/oradata/xifenfei/users01.dbf

bbed查看kcvfh.kcvfhsta值

[oracle@iZbp11c0qyuuo1gr7j98upZ ~]$ bbed listfile=/home/oracle/list.txt
Password: 

BBED: Release 2.0.0.0.0 - Limited Production on Sun Feb 9 21:20:15 2025

Copyright (c) 1982, 2011, Oracle and/or its affiliates.  All rights reserved.

************* !!! For Oracle Internal Use only !!! ***************

BBED> set file 1
        FILE#           1

BBED> p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x2004 (KCVFHOFZ)

BBED> set file 2
        FILE#           2

BBED> p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x0004 (KCVFHOFZ)

BBED> set file 3
        FILE#           3

BBED> p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x0004 (KCVFHOFZ)

BBED> set file 4
        FILE#           4

BBED> p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x0004 (KCVFHOFZ)

执行database begin backup

SQL> alter database begin backup;

Database altered.

SQL> select * from v$backup;

     FILE# STATUS                CHANGE# TIME
---------- ------------------ ---------- ------------
         1 ACTIVE             1.1210E+12 09-FEB-25
         2 ACTIVE             1.1210E+12 09-FEB-25
         3 ACTIVE             1.1210E+12 09-FEB-25
         4 ACTIVE             1.1210E+12 09-FEB-25

再次bbed查看kcvfh.kcvfhsta值

BBED> set file 1
        FILE#           1

BBED> p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x2001 (KCVFHHBP)

BBED> set file 2
        FILE#           2

BBED>  p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x0001 (KCVFHHBP)

BBED> set file 3
        FILE#           3

BBED>  p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x0001 (KCVFHHBP)

BBED> set file 4
        FILE#           4

BBED>  p kcvfh.kcvfhsta
ub2 kcvfhsta                                @138      0x0001 (KCVFHHBP)

对于非system文件kcvfh.kcvfhsta=0×0001表示begin backup状态
对于system文件kcvfh.kcvfhsta=0×2001表示begin backup状态
